Molar mass of hydrogen - The molar mass of any compound is the mass in grams of one mole of that compound. One mole of carbon dioxide molecules has a mass of 44.01g. The molar mass is 44.01g/mol for CO 2. For water, the molar mass is 18.02g/mol. In both cases, it is the mass of 6.02 × 1023 molecules. Example 2.3.5.

Let's calculate the molar mass of carbon dioxide (CO 2): Carbon (C) has an atomic mass of about 12.01 amu. Oxygen (O) has an atomic mass of about 16.00 amu. CO 2 has one carbon atom and two oxygen atoms. The molar mass of carbon dioxide is 12.01 + (2 × 16.00) = 44.01 g/mol. Atomic mass of Hydrogen (H) 1.008: 1: 2: Atomic mass of Helium (He) 4.002: 4: 3: …Graham's law states that the rate of diffusion or effusion of a gas is inversely proportional to the square root of its molar mass. See this law in equation form below. r ∝ 1/ (M)½. or. r (M)½ = constant. In these equations, r = rate of diffusion or effusion and M = molar mass. This equals 31.9988 grams per mol.Jul 30, 2020 · The number in a mole, Avogadro’s number, is related to the relative sizes of the atomic mass unit and gram mass units. Whereas one hydrogen atom has a mass of approximately 1 u, 1 mol of H atoms has a mass of approximately 1 gram. And whereas one sodium atom has an approximate mass of 23 u, 1 mol of Na atoms has an approximate mass of 23 grams. Nov 26, 2021 ... Molar Mass Total Mass; H: 2: Hydrogen: 1: 1.008: 2.016: O: 1: Oxygen: 8: 15.999: 15.999: Total Mass : 18.015 : The molar mass of H2O (Water) is:(atomic mass 1.007 825 031 898 (14) Da) is the most common hydrogen isotope, with an abundance of more than 99.98%. Because the nucleus of this isotope consists of only a single proton, it is given the formal name protium.
